Selodenoson

    WARNING: This product is for research use only, not for human or veterinary use.

MedKoo CAT#: 530227

CAS#: 110299-05-3

Description: Selodenoson is an adenosine A1 receptor agonist used potentially to slow heart rate in atrial fibrillation

Name: Selodenoson
CAS#: 110299-05-3
Chemical Formula: C17H24N6O4
Exact Mass: 376.19
Molecular Weight: 376.417
Elemental Analysis: C, 54.24; H, 6.43; N, 22.33; O, 17.00
